Product Processing Flow

Box Processing Process

The box processing process involves mechanical modeling of metal mold, casting on the production line, artificial aging treatment, shot peening treatment, machining center processing, and CMM detection.

Gear Processing Process

The gear processing process includes forging, normalizing, rough turning, fine turning, gear hobbing, chamfering of tooth end, carburizing and quenching, shot blasting, grinding of the end face and inner hole, gear grinding, accuracy testing, wire cutting keyway, magnetic particle flaw detection, ultrasonic cleaning, and rust prevention.

Process Flow of Gear Shaft Processing

The process flow of gear shaft processing includes forging, normalizing, rough turning, finish turning, gear hobbing, keyway milling, carburizing and quenching, shot blasting, grinding center hole, excircle grinding, gear grinding, testing, magnetic particle inspection, ultrasonic cleaning, and rust prevention.

How to select reducer

To determine the model of a reducer, you need to consider the following parameters:

  1. The running speed of the machine: Calculate the reduction ratio of the reducer based on the required speed.
  2. The load torque: Select the output of the reducer according to the torque requirements.
  3. Additional functions: Determine if any additional functions like power off braking, power on braking, frequency conversion, shrink frame, or specific housing materials are required.

It is important to consult with the manufacturer to ensure the best selection of a reducer that meets your specific needs.
